About the Department:
The Finance Department is a dynamic organization whose mission is to protect the City's assets while providing and supporting the Torrance community with sound financial advice in a timely, cost effective and professional manner. The department's $6.3 million General Fund budget, $28.5 million Self-Insurance budget and day-to-day operations is skillfully executed by 42 staff members. The Finance Director assists the City Manager with the Operating and Capital Improvement Plan budgets, serves as advisor to the Land Management Team and Investment Committee, and presents to the City Council an annual audited statement of the City's financial condition prepared in accordance with governmental reporting standards promulgated by the Governmental Accounting Standards Board (GASB). Responsibilities of the Finance Department include:

  • Accounting
  • Accounts Payable
  • Audit-External/Internal
  • Billing/Collection
  • Budget-Operating/Capital
  • Business License
  • Central Cashiering
  • Debt Financing
  • Financial Reporting
  • Payroll
  • Purchasing
  • Revenue
  • Risk Management
  • Worker's Compensation
The Accounting Division is a dedicated team of professionals who contributes to the full transparency of the City's financial transactions. In addition, the Accounting Division provides specialized and centralized accounting and financial support, which includes Accounting, Accounts Payable, and Payroll, to other City departments.
The Position:
Responsibilities of Accounting Manager includes:
  • Take a significant leadership role with oversight of an excellent team of dedicated financial specialists;
  • Be responsible for the daily operations of the Division to ensure a high performance, customer service-oriented work environment;
  • Develop, implement, and evaluate the Division's plans, policies, and procedures to achieve annual goals and work standards;
  • Analyze complex financial data and prepare financial reports; and
  • Prepare and administer the annual budget for the Division. For a detailed position description, please click here
Salary Information :
Minimum $12,479 - Reference $14,975 - Maximum $17,221 per month Benefits
Appointments are typically made between the minimum and reference point, depending on qualifications.
QUALIFICATION GUIDELINES

What we need from you:
Any combination of education and experience that provides the knowledge and skills is qualifying. A typical way to obtain the knowledge and skills would be:

Graduation from a recognized four-year college or university with a major in accounting, finance, business administration, or a closely related field and at least five years of progressively responsible financial experience in accounting, budgeting, or auditing, preferably in a governmental agency; and a valid California Class C driver's license.

In addition to the qualifications above, the ideal candidate will possess the following:

  • Certification as Certified Public Accountant (CPA) or Certified Management Accountant (CMA);
  • Sound technical skills in public sector accounting and finance;
  • Proven critical thinking and problem solving skills; and
  • Team player orientation with strong managerial skills.

BENEFIT SUMMARY FOR EXECUTIVE AND MANAGEMENT EMPLOYEES
Note: Not all benefits listed may be applicable to all positions with in the unit. Please refer to the MOU for specifics.
Health, Dental, Vision and Life Insurance (sec.3.1)
The City's contribution for health insurance is up to $1,470.96/month.
Employee only Employee 1 Employee 2 or more
Full time EE's $597.68 $1,140.36 $1,595.96
Part time $371.40 $639.24 $873.20
The City's monthly contribution for vision insurance is $3.33
The City's monthly contribution for dental insurance is $33.71/EE only and $67.42/EE 1 or more
The City provides a Cash In-Lieu payment of $400 per month for eligible full-time employees for as long as the employee opts-out of medical coverage
Category A employees: City shall cover under a $100,000 accidental and $200,000 term life insurance policy
Category B employees: City shall cover under a $100,000 accidental and $100,000 term life insurance policy
Disability Insurance (sec 3.1)
Employee receives 2/3 base pay after elimination period (14 consecutive days for STD and 180 consecutive days for LTD)

Retirement (Sec. 3.2)
PERS 2%@55
Employees hired prior to 09/21/2010, City pays 7% EPMC (9% for Fire Chief and Police Chief).
Employees hired on or after 09/21/2010 pay the 7% EPMC (9% for Fire Chief and Police Chief).
*Employer Paid Member Contribution (EPMC)
PERS 2%@62 (Miscellaneous / PERS 2.7%@57 (Safety)
" New" members hired on or after 1/01/2013 pay 50% of normal cost with three year average final compensation.
Deferr ed Compensation (sec. 3.3)
Required participation into a 457 plan, 401(a) plan, and a Retirement Health Savings Plan
401A Plan : City will match up to maximum of 0.5% of monthly base pay

Sick Leave (sec.3.4)
Accrual rate is 6 (six) hours per month. (Except City Manager)
Admin/Personal/Vacation Leave (Sec. 3.6) (Sec. 3.8) (Sec. 3.9)
Admin Leave: 8 days per fiscal year (Category A employees)
Personal Leave: 3 days per fiscal year (Category B employees)
(Vacation Accrual rate per month) :
Year 1:9.33 hours; Years 2-4: 10 hours; Years 5-9: 12.67 hours; Years 10-20: 16.02 hours; Years 21 - 24: 17.34 hours; Year 25 : 18 hours. Maximum accrual 500 hours
Holidays (Sec 3.7)
13 paid holidays (New Year's Day, Martin Luther King Jr.'s Birthday, Lincoln's Birthday, Washington's Birthday, Memorial Day, Independence Day, Labor Day, Veteran's Day, Thanksgiving Day, Day after Thanksgiving Day, Christmas Eve, Christmas Day, New Year's Eve)
Bereavement Leave (sec 3.10)
Up to five (5) work shifts of bereavement leave; three (3) shifts with pay and two (2) shifts without pay per death of eligible family members
Reimbursable Expenses (Sec. 3.13)
Category A employees: Up to $1,500 per fiscal year
Category B employees: Up to $750 per fiscal year
